"Mosse" Hvide 99, of West Palm Beach, formerly of Blowing Rock,NC ,Boca Raton, Fort Lauderdale, Manhasset,New York and Tønsberg,Norway where she was born February 17,1916; died at home on Aug.6, 2015.
The famous "OSEBERG" Viking Ship (834AD) was found on her family's farm in SLAGEN,Tønsberg. The ship and some of its content are displayed at The Viking Ship Museum near Oslo. Edvard Munch's painting entitled "Four Girls from Asgaardstrand " was of her mother, two of her aunts, and a friend.
She was preceded in her death by her ex husband, Hans Johan Hvide; mother, Anna Roberg Mellevold and father, Bjarne Mellevold, and her devoted and loving companion of over 30 years, John Brogan.
She is survived by her son and daughter and one daughter-in-law:Johan Erik Hvide and Betsy S Hvide,Village of Golf,Fl; Elsa Hvide Mumma, Raleigh,NC; five grandchildren: Leif-Erik Hvide and Johan Anders Hvide, Lita Karin Sowrey Goodwin, Hans Albert Sowrey, Christina Mumma Childers, and four great grandsons: Hans Brandon Sowrey, Tyler Bryant Sowrey, Conner Goodwin, Magnus Johan Hvide, and Hans Kristoffer Hvide and great nieces and nephews in Norway.
She was a past member of Royal Palm Yacht and Country Club,The Everglades Club ,The Beach Club and The Palm Beach Bath and Tennis Club.She was an active fundraiser and Chairman of a number of Palm Beach Balls. Mosse was also a gifted gardener and lover of old books.
